你查询的IP:[117.32.195.156]  地理位置:中国–陕西–西安

最新查询123.206.24.10 221.200.40.4 116.56.139.50 124.128.173.56 120.192.132.0 121.248.169.226 220.231.118.45 221.199.139.92 221.12.207.191 117.32.195.156 221.14.121.86 202.131.16.98 58.154.80.208 118.132.218.118 210.16.128.48 119.164.130.208 116.254.128.107 124.64.158.50 123.232.158.98 116.199.135.215 119.48.237.153 211.80.123.16 124.16.79.165 124.243.192.95 202.127.112.147 124.254.54.111 119.78.43.142 118.112.246.47 122.102.76.208 210.72.152.26 119.28.213.204